Webpages

(Cont.)

No Author listed: Move title to first


position in reference.
A new cure for cancer? (2010, May 4).
Retrieved from
http://medicalsummaries.com
No Date

No author or date listed:


A new cure for cancer? (n. d.). Retrieved
from http://medical summaries.com
(Note: n. d. means no date)

DOI

(Digital Object
Identifier)

4 Digit Prefix

Suffix

Example:
DOI: 10:1037/0278/0278/7393.34.3.349
DOIs are an alphanumeric string created by: CrossRef at
http://www.crossref.org which consists of a unique number
(as shown above which provides an electronic reference
that you can click on.
All DOIs begin with the number 10.
DOIs also contain: a prefix (at least 4 numbers) and a suffix
(many numbers) separated by a slash.
DOIs are usually on the first page of an electronic journal,
near the copyright notice.
